Can heap have duplicates

http://algs4.cs.princeton.edu/24pq/ http://www.girlzone.com/there-is-a-whole-heap-from-instructions-movies/

Remove duplicates from min-hea CareerCup

WebNov 7, 2024 · The 7th smallest element must be in first 7 levels. Total number of nodes in any Binary Heap in first 7 levels is at most 1 + 2 + 4 + 8 + 16 + 32 + 64 which is a constant. Therefore we can always find 7th smallest element in time. If Min-Heap is allowed to have duplicates, then time complexity becomes Θ(Log n). WebMy Answer: The duplicates can reside below (as children of) the value considering a heap (tree structure). Or if we are using arrays to implement this Max Heap, then the … income tax above 50 lakhs https://mjcarr.net

The Python heapq Module: Using Heaps and Priority Queues

WebJan 27, 2024 · The heap can contain duplicate nodes when the same node is encountered multiple times while traversing the graph. This can happen when there are multiple paths … WebApr 21, 2024 · Method 1: jmap. jmap is a tool to print statistics about memory in a running JVM. We can use it for local or remote processes. To capture a head dump using jmap … Web10. You don't actually have duplicate keys, you simply have a key that is made up of two values (a composite key), specifically your values are a car and a color. So you need an object that represents a car/color pair, and that has equality implemented based on those two values. This means that you don't need a different data structure ... inception spinning pointy pawn

There is a whole heap from instructions, movies, online dating …

Category:Exploring memory allocation and strings - Maarten Balliauw {blog}

Tags:Can heap have duplicates

Can heap have duplicates

Is it possible for both children to be the same value?

WebNov 11, 2024 · The only possible way to get all its elements in sorted order is to remove the root of the tree times. This algorithm is also called Heap Sort and takes time. 4. Heap vs BST. The main difference is that Binary …

Can heap have duplicates

Did you know?

WebHeap is a binary tree with two special properties: it must have all its nodes in specific order and its shape must be complete. Keep in mind- We can have duplicate values in a heap — there’s no restriction against that. In computer science, a heap is a specialized tree-based data structure which is essentially an almost complete tree that satisfies the heap property: in a max heap, for any given node C, if P is a parent node of C, then the key (the value) of P is greater than or equal to the key of C. In a min heap, the key of P is less than or equal to the key of C. The node at the "top" of the heap (with no paren…

WebCan a heap have duplicates? First, we can always have duplicate values in a heap — there’s no restriction against that. Second, a heap doesn’t follow the rules of a binary search tree; unlike binary search trees, the left node does not … WebJan 8, 2002 · Here, we’ll see how it can help us to remove duplicate rows from a heap table with no primary key or unique identifier. The Problem. Once upon a time I was consulting for an insurance company ...

WebIn this article,we will understand how to check if any two nodes in a given tree have the same data value (duplicate value). In the tree given below,two nodes have the same value of 6 and therefore,our code should return true. 6 / \ 10 9 / \ / \ 12 6 5 4. In case of Linear data structures,we can simply traverse them in one way and check if two ... WebNov 15, 2016 · But just as with any other object type, it may be bad to have lots of duplicate strings when they move to higher heap generatons like Gen 2 (or the large object heap if you have very large strings). We wouldn’t want our memory swallowed by a huge amount of unwanted string duplicates or (string) objects that aren’t being collected. String ...

May 8, 2010 ·

WebHeap supports having multiple projects and environments on the same account. Check out Projects & Environments for examples of when it would be best to have multiple projects … inception spinning hallwayWebJul 3, 2024 · First, we can always have duplicate values in a heap — there’s no restriction against that. ... When growing a heap, we can only ever add a node to the left-most available spot in the tree ... inception sparknotesWebJun 9, 2024 · Yes they can have duplicates. From wikipedia definition of Heap: Either the keys of parent nodes are always greater than or equal to those of the children and the … income tax accountants for seniorsWebsee uses of heaps where duplicates are not allowed. Adding an element to a heap To add a value to a heap, add it at the next possible position, keeping the tree complete. In the … inception spinning top for saleWebMar 17, 2024 · Answer: Yes, there are no restrictions on having nodes with duplicate keys in the heap as the heap is a complete binary tree and it does not satisfy the properties of … inception spinning top with launcherWebsort the heap into an array and when a duplicate is found , replace ine of the duplicates will null and then make the heap from the array again. good idea! The problem here is … inception spinningWebNov 26, 2024 · Let's see Lomuto's Quicksort in action: 2.2. Performance with Repeated Elements. Let’s say we have an array A = [4, 4, 4, 4, 4, 4, 4] that has all equal elements. On partitioning this array with the single-pivot partitioning scheme, we'll get two partitions. The first partition will be empty, while the second partition will have N-1 elements. income tax accountants calgary